Brooms Head Holiday Park welcomes the use of fire pits between 1 May and 31 August each year. Campfires are limited to specific areas of the park and further conditions may apply.
Heat beads, wood and charcoal are considered an open fire and are prohibited out of season.
Please check with the office to confirm whether fires are permitted during your stay.

Beach Access & Permits
Some beaches, such as Sandon Beach, North Sandon, Wooli Beach, Ten Mile Beach, and Woody Head, require both a council permit and a National Parks and Wildlife Service pass.
